When Egg Farmers of Canada (EFC) was looking for a price forecasting mechanism, they decided to invest in artificial intelligence and data learning models. They entrusted CRG Solutions to unscramble its data for forecasting price trends. Here’s a deep dive into the implementation
Eggs are a staple food around the world and one of the inexpensive protein sources too- but there’s a lot involved in the production to plate- impacting the pricing of eggs. Egg prices generally get determined by keeping egg production, feed costs, climate, seasonality, egg export and shipment schedules in mind. With so many variables driving the demand and pricing, an understanding of the drivers of those demands, costs and prices- a price forecasting mechanism certainly comes in handy, but that depends on the collection and analysis of the right data in a timely manner.
Things that keep the Egg Farmers in the dark
Egg Farmers of Canada (EFC), a leading agriculture non-profit in Canada, was aware of this challenge. Hence, to optimize their planning, they wanted to evolve their processes, analyze complex pieces of data quickly and make the right decisions. EFC manages the country’s supply of quality eggs and also develops a national standard for egg farming. In addition to managing the country’s supply of eggs, EFC also manages the supply of eggs to industrial egg product processing plants through the EFC Industrial Product Program. It’s a lot of eggs and a lot of data that EFC had to manage.
The paper-based data collection was a slow and labor-intensive process. For example, every pallet of eggs that enters a processing plant gets tracked for weight, size, and quality. Incidents that result in lost or damaged eggs, as well as defects, are tracked. The movement of eggs throughout the supply chain also gets recorded. This data is crucial to EFC’s mandate to efficiently manage the national egg supply and maintain the quality standards.
